Frequently Asked Questions about Miami/Dade County
What type of rentals are currently available in Miami/Dade County?
There are currently 12636 Apartments for Rent in Miami/Dade County, FL with pricing that ranges from $566 to $50,000. There are also 10183 Single Family Homes for rent, Condos, and Townhome rentals currently available in Miami/Dade County ranging from $750 to $100,000.
What is the current price range for Rental Homes in Miami/Dade County?
Today's rental pricing for Homes for Rent, Condos and Townhomes in Miami/Dade County ranges from $750 to $100,000 with an average monthly rent of $20,690.
How much are larger Three and Four Bedroom Rentals in Miami/Dade County?
For those who are looking for larger living arrangements, Three Bedroom Apartments in Miami/Dade County range from $1,278 to $37,700, while Three Bedroom Homes, Condos, and Townhomes for rent range from $1,200 to $70,000. Four Bedroom Single-Family rentals are also available starting from $950 and Four Bedroom Apartments start at $1,000.
